Its just supply vs demand with lingering effects after a pandemic.
This is actually even bigger than just the pandemic...

Taiwan is where a major slice of the worlds semi-conductors come from - and they have been dealing with a historic drought there - to the point they actually have to shut down factories 2 days a week because there's not enough water... and the 2 primary reservoirs that supply the population are below 11 and 6% capacity - respectively. Right now lead times are edging up to 18 weeks on an order... and that's for the raw semi-conductor... then that part needs to be "built" into the product / processor / etc that is used in the car, washer, camera, whatever...

This is gonna get a LOT worse if they don't get a monsoon - and record breaking one at that - by July.

I don't want to rain on anyone's parade - but I would not be ordering against an allocation for 2021 at this point in time... I'd take a bird in the hand from dealer stock. With so many F150's (their money maker) parked outside waiting for the semiconductor parts you can see them from space... and every single auto maker facing the same issue... I truly realize how lucky some of us were to get our cars this year!
